Box 2009 ENVIRGrvwIENTALHEALTH <br /> Stockton, CA 95201 PERMIT/SERVICES <br /> ATTN: Ms. Letitia Resch <br /> RE: Tank Removal & Site Clean Up <br /> Gillies Trucking <br /> 3931 Newton Road , Stockton, Calif. <br /> Dear Tish : <br /> Pursuant to our phone conversation on November 15, 1988, we <br /> propose the following as an addendum to our tank removal plan <br /> at the referenced location. Our objective is to remove <br /> diesel contaminated soil from the area adjaceht to the fuel <br /> island . The sequence of work will be: <br /> 1 . Remove contaminated sail from existing excavation and <br /> drainage ditch . <br /> 2. Place excavated soil on visquine and cover it to pre- <br /> vent "cross contamination" pending soil analysis and <br /> direction from San Joaquin Local Health District . <br /> 3. Obtain soil samples from the bottom of the excavated <br /> area to demonstrate the completion of the removal of <br /> contaminated sail . <br /> 4. The work will be performed at the time of the pending <br /> tank removal to facilitate the removal of possible <br /> contamination which may be under the existing fuel <br /> island concrete slab. <br /> Thank you for your consideration and input concerning this <br /> project .
